3. Choosing the Perfect Awning Style

Selecting the perfect awning for your restaurant involves careful consideration of both form and function—whether you’re running a casual bistro or an upscale dining establishment. Today’s market offers a wide variety of options to suit any architectural style or practical requirement:

  • Metal awnings provide a sleek, modern appearance and exceptional durability. They’re ideal for contemporary restaurants in urban settings. Their clean lines and industrial aesthetic can create a sophisticated look that appeals to design-conscious diners.
  • Fabric awnings offer versatility in design and color choices, allowing for more traditional or whimsical expressions of your brand. These can be easily customized with your restaurant’s logo or signature colors, creating an instantly recognizable storefront that strengthens brand recall.
  • Retractable awnings are flexible enough to adapt to changing weather conditions while maintaining your outdoor spaces’ functionality. A single retractable awning can transform your patio from a sun-drenched lunch spot to a cozy evening dining haven. At the same time, motorized retractable awnings can be extended or retracted at the touch of a button, allowing you to protect guests from inclement weather and harmful UV rays.

Analyze your restaurant’s architecture, brand personality, and practical needs before making a final decision. Your choice will not only impact your establishment’s visual identity but also influences operational efficiency and customer satisfaction. It’s crucial to balance aesthetics with functionality in your selection process.

4. Making the Investment Count

Smart planning and strategic decision-making are crucial when investing in commercial awnings for your restaurant. Here’s what you need to consider to maximize your investment:

  • Partner with established manufacturers: Working with a reputable awning manufacturer ensures access to superior materials and expert craftsmanship. Their industry experience can guide you through design choices that align with restaurant regulations while maintaining your aesthetic vision.
  • Consider location-specific requirements: Your local climate and weather patterns should heavily influence your awning selection and installation approach. A seaside restaurant, for example, needs corrosion-resistant materials and robust construction to withstand salt spray and coastal winds, while an urban location might prioritize style and local building codes.
  • Evaluate long-term maintenance needs: Different awning materials and styles come with varying maintenance requirements that directly impact your operational costs. High-quality materials might cost more initially but often require less frequent repairs and replacement, proving more economical over time.
  • Plan for seasonal adaptability: Consider how your awning needs might change throughout the year as weather patterns and customer preferences shift. Investing in adaptable solutions like retractable awnings might cost more upfront but can significantly extend your outdoor dining season and protect your investment during severe weather.
